The BZV55C7V5 L0G belongs to the category of Zener diodes.
It is commonly used for voltage regulation and protection in electronic circuits.
The BZV55C7V5 L0G is typically available in a reel packaging with a quantity of 3000 units per reel.
The BZV55C7V5 L0G has two pins, with the anode connected to the positive terminal and the cathode connected to the negative terminal.
The BZV55C7V5 L0G operates based on the Zener effect, where it maintains a constant voltage drop across its terminals when reverse biased.
The BZV55C7V5 L0G is widely used in: - Voltage regulators - Overvoltage protection circuits - Signal clamping circuits - Voltage reference circuits
Some alternative models to the BZV55C7V5 L0G include: - BZX84C7V5 - 1N4736A - MMBZ5228B
